Discover the beauty of Toscana while cycling in Madonna dell'Acqua
Cycling routes from Madonna dell'Acqua
Madonna dell'Acqua in Toscana, Italy offers cyclists breathtaking natural beauty and Tuscan charm. The region is home to rolling hills, vineyards, and medieval towns, providing a captivating backdrop for road and gravel cycling. The nearby Monte Serra offers a challenging climb and stunning panoramic views at the top.

Experience the peaceful countryside scenery on this road cycling route.
This road route offers a picturesque journey through the Tuscan countryside, starting near Madonna dell'Acqua. Cycling through scenic rural landscapes, you will pass by Montione, a charming village known for its tranquility and traditional Tuscan architecture. With a relatively easy ascent and a distance of 39 kilometers, this route is suitable for cyclists of all levels who want to enjoy the beauty of Tuscany at a leisurely pace.

Challenge yourself with the ascent of Monte Cocco on this road cycling route.
For seasoned road cyclists seeking a challenging climb, this route starting near Madonna dell'Acqua is perfect. The highlight of this route is the ascent of Monte Cocco, a demanding climb that offers breathtaking panoramic views at the top. Along the way, you will pass through the scenic villages of Nodica and Gombitelli, known for their idyllic charm and traditional architecture. This moderately difficult route covers a distance of 89 kilometers and is recommended for experienced cyclists looking for an adrenaline-filled adventure in the heart of Tuscany.

Embark on a gravel expedition unveiling the cultural and natural wonders of Toscana.
Embark on a memorable gravel cycling journey starting near Madonna dell'Acqua in Toscana, Italy. Spanning 83 kilometers with an ascent of 83 meters, this route takes you through diverse landscapes and unveils the rich history and natural beauty of the region. Explore Ripafratta and its captivating medieval charm, witness the iconic Tower of Guinigi in Lucca, and immerse yourself in the tranquility of Capannori. End your journey at Badia Pozzeveri, an ancient abbey adorned with impressive Romanesque architecture and immersed in serene surroundings.

Explore the charming town of Ripafratta and reach the iconic Piazza dei Cavalieri.
This gravel route takes you through the beautiful countryside of Toscana, starting near Madonna dell'Acqua. Along the way, you will pass through Ripafratta, a small town known for its historic castle and picturesque streets. The highlight of the route is the renowned Piazza dei Cavalieri in Pisa, where you can admire the stunning architecture and soak in the city's rich history. With a moderate ascent and a distance of 86 kilometers, this route is suitable for experienced gravel cyclists looking to discover the hidden gems of Tuscany.

Cycle through the scenic landscapes and visit picturesque villages.
Experience the beauty of Tuscan countryside on this road cycling route starting near Madonna dell'Acqua. Cycle through peaceful landscapes and visit the charming village of Torre del Lago Puccini, known for its connection to the famous opera composer. Pass through Valpromaro, a hidden gem surrounded by nature, and enjoy the stunning scenic views. Explore the historical village of Ripafratta before reaching the quaint village of Pappiana. With a moderate difficulty level and a distance of 57 kilometers, this route is ideal for cyclists looking to discover the lesser-known treasures of Tuscany.

Discover the hidden gems of Toscana on this captivating gravel cycling route.
Embark on an adventurous gravel cycling journey starting near Madonna dell'Acqua in Toscana, Italy. Spanning 47 kilometers with a modest ascent of 21 meters, this route takes you through scenic landscapes and lets you explore historic towns. Delve into the rich history of Caprona, where remnants of an ancient castle tower transport you back in time. Conclude your journey at Piazza dei Cavalieri, an iconic medieval square in Pisa offering magnificent architectural wonders and a vibrant atmosphere.

Embark on a challenging road cycling route with stunning scenic views.
This challenging road route starting near Madonna dell'Acqua is a true test for experienced cyclists. The highlights of this route include the impressive Migliarino Pisano and Monte San Quirico. As you conquer the demanding ascent of Monte Cocco, you will be rewarded with breathtaking panoramic views. Along the way, you will pass through picturesque towns such as Gombitelli, Pescaglia, and Ponte della Maddalena. With a high difficulty level and a distance of 119 kilometers, this route is recommended for experienced cyclists looking for a thrilling adventure in the beautiful Toscana region.

Embark on an adventurous gravel journey and reach the charming town of Parrana San Martino.
Experience the thrill of a challenging and scenic gravel cycling expedition starting near Madonna dell'Acqua in Toscana, Italy. Covering 63 kilometers with an ascent of 336 meters, this route takes you through rustic landscapes and captivating small towns. Prepare yourself for the fulfilling satisfaction of reaching Parrana San Martino, a delightful treasure nestled amidst rolling hills and offering a glimpse into traditional Italian life.
